For your latest home decorating project, you probably have Joann Fabrics at the top of your list. But have you considered shopping for kitchen items at the DIY store? At Taste of Home, they shared a list of kitchen items you should buy at Joann Fabrics to save money.

Cheesecloth – If you make your own yogurt or strain items for recipes, purchase it at Joann for about one-third of the price you would find at a specialty kitchen store.

Mason jars – These are perfect for salads on the go, storage and odds and ends you have in the kitchen.

Brushes – There’s a large selection of brushes in various sizes and price range for all of your buttering or add egg wash to your dishes.

Craft Sticks – This summer if one of your to-do projects is make cake pops with the kids or rice krispy pops, you can find craft sticks for a bargain. Use the left overs as markers for your herb garden.

Baskets – When trying to keep organized, storage is everything. You can find an assortment of baskets in every size and shape. Watch for the sales or use a coupon for a better price.
